Exegesis

The dative spatial designation tois kata tēn Antiochiean kai Syrian kai Kilikian adelphois tois ex ethnōn {τοῖς κατὰ τὴν Ἀντιόχειαν καὶ Συρίαν καὶ Κιλικίαν ἀδελφοῖς τοῖς ἐξ ἐθνῶν | toîs katá tēn An-ti-ó-khei-an kaí Sy-rí-an kaí Ki-li-kí-an a-del-phoîs toîs éx eth-nôn} situates the recipients geographically and ethnically, with kata plus accusatives marking location and ex plus genitive denoting origin from the nations.

In contextActs 15:23

Having written by their own hand, the apostles and the elders, brothers , to the brothers from among the Gentiles in Antioch and Syria and Cilicia: greetings .
